New Shoot Schedule: At each shoot we will schedule 6-7 targets; 3 Aggregate, 1-2 Animal or non-standard (Hunters, NGNG, etc), and 2 Pistol or Musket. The relays will be held to a strict 20 minute limit. Targets may be shot in any order and more than one target may be shot during a relay. Marked targets may be shot for more than one relay. Shooters may shoot any or all of the targets as they wish, in any order.

The Club will be hosting the 2008 South Carolina State Shoot. We have established the shoot dates of 7-9 March 2008, less than 1 short month from now.

The Club will be making wood plaques as we have done in past years, with John and Paul Gainey handling wood, shaping, and staining, Rocky will handle plates and medallions. Greg Clem will be heading the Registration group and Ron Williams will head up Scoring. John will be the Senior Range Officer. Much assistance will be needed by all of the officers, including range control and target pullers. Paul Gainey is working on the food purchases and preparation. Please contact any of the above if you can help.

We have selected a pocketed T-shirt with a single stenciled logo on the pocket. Purchase price for the shirts will be $12. The registration fee has been established at $12 and registration allows for 1 shirt to be purchased at ½ price.

All parts for the State Champion prize pistol have been procured and John has nearly completed its assembly.
